School video  is ‘abusive’

Kent

A Christian couple, who took their three children out of a Church of England school in Kent, said the church’s transgender policy document Valuing All God’s Children is being used against Christian parents.

Calvin and Nicola Watts removed their children after it emerged that a video featuring radical gender ideology had been shown to a class of eight-year-olds. However, following several complaints by parents, St Michael’s Cof E Primary School in Tenterden justified its gender ideology teaching, citing the CofE controversial guidance.

After removing their children, the Watts expressed concerns to the school that their children were being ‘politically indoctrinated’ and said they believed that showing the video was child abuse.
